FOD Prevention Perfection? Now over the horizon, but we're getting better. We know that the best combination of forces in a successful FOD Prevention Program is convenient but efficient technology, and conscientious human beings.
That's how FAA justifies the lofty website title,
Federal Aviation Administration Flight Standards Service Human Factors in Aviation Maintenance and Inspection
Program, for its site about involving People in FOD Prevention.
We may kid about the title but the content is no joke. Once you learn to navigate the pages, we suggest you download one section in particular:
GUIDELINES FOR THE PREVENTION AND ELIMINATION OF FOD IN THE AVIATION MAINTENANCE ENVIRONMENT THROUGH IMPROVED HUMAN
PERFORMANCE.
